The size of Armidale is approximately 268.8 square kilometres. It has 41 parks covering nearly 2.3% of total area. The population of Armidale in 2011 was 22,467 people. By 2016 the population was 23,355 showing a population growth of 4.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Armidale is 20-29 years. Households in Armidale are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Armidale work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 59.9% of the homes in Armidale were owner-occupied compared with 57.7% in 2016.
